A Turn at the End of the Road
 

She told me, “Never be afraid of the dark. I’ll always be here to light the way.” And she was. 
She was there to ease my anxiety about my first date. She was there to share my joy at my wedding and the birth of my children.  She was there to give me courage as I was about to lose my breast to cancer.  She was always there, chasing the dark away with the glow from her smile.
Now it was my turn.  I smiled at her though my tears, and held her hand as she stepped into the darkness.
